George Heard Hamilton Memorial Lecture "Museums in Motion" |
|
|
|
WILLIAMSTOWN, MA.- Lucinda Barnes, deputy director of programs and collections at the University of California, Berkeley Art Museum and Pacific Film Archive (BAM/PFA), will return to the Berkshires to reflect on "Museums in Motion" on Tuesday, October 23, at 5:30 pm. BAM/PFA, one of a select group of institutions internationally presenting both art and film, is in the later stages of conceptual design for a new museum.
Barnes, a 1978 M.A. graduate of Williams College, has been deeply involved in planning the growth and refinement of programs (including a significant presence of digital media) and an expanded relationship with the university and Berkeley communities. This free talk, held at the Sterling and Francine Clark Art Institute, is the 2007 George Heard Hamilton Memorial Lecture.
George Heard Hamilton (1910-2004) was director of the Clark from 1966 to 1977 and professor of art emeritus at Williams College. While at the Clark he founded the Graduate Program in the History of Art at Williams offered in collaboration with the Clark. The annual memorial lecture is sponsored by the graduate program with generous support of the Hamilton family and friends, with additional assistance from the Clark.
